In view on way of material and WIP (Working in process) flow among working stations, there are two types of I H Beam Production Line put into use: Automatic and Semi Automatic:
a) From CNC Strip Plate Cutting Machine to I H Beam Assembly Machine;
b) From I H Beam Assembly Machine to I H Beam SAW Welding Machine;
c) From I H Beam SAW Welding Machine to I H Beam Straightening Machine;
are fulfilled with hydraulic drive 60°/90°/180° Overturning Equipment Rack, no need of manual operation;
So, operators of automatic I H Beam Production Line are relieved from hard job of material handling;
2) H Beam SAW submerged arc welding is fulfilled with 4 sets of LHC model Column trolley structure I H Beam SAW Welding Machine;

1) In automatic I H Beam Production line, there are 4 sets of LHC column trolley I H Beam SAW Welding Machine. H Beam is completed SAW welding with one time pass, no turning around;
2) In semi-automatic I H Beam Production line, there is 1 set of LHA or LHT gantry frame I H Beam SAW Welding Machine. H Beam needs to be 90° / 180° turned 3 times on material racks to finish its SAW;
1) Higher variable cost: More operators necessary;
2) More Challenge on Safety Assurance: The added manual labor mainly involve material handling and transshipment. The materials are large and heavy. So, safety hidden risk grows up than automatic I H Beam Production Line, and safe operation should be seriously managed and monitored;

1) T Beam Production Line has similar process technology as I H Beam Production Line. Difference mainly involves at finished welding mode: CO2 GMAW replaces SAW;
2) BOX Beam Production Line has different and more complicated process technology than I H Beam Production Line, which is another important streamline applied in Steel Structure Industry.
